Συνάρτηση eval() του JavaScript

Δефίνιση και χρήση

eval() Υπολογισμός ή εκτέλεση της παράμετρου ως συνάρτησης.

Αν η παράμετρος είναι έκφραση, τότε eval() Αν οι παραμέτρους είναι μια ή περισσότερες προτάσεις JavaScript, τότε eval() Εκτέλεση αυτών των προτάσεων.

Παράδειγμα

Αξιολόγηση/Εκτέλεση κώδικα/εκφράσεων JavaScript:

var x = 10;
var y = 20;
var a = eval("x * y") + "<br>";
var b = eval("2 + 2") + "<br>";
var c = eval("x + 17") + "<br>";
var res = a + b + c;

Δοκιμάστε το προσωπικά

Γραμματική

eval(string)

Τιμή παράμετρου

Παράμετρος Περιγραφή
string Το JavaScript έκφραση, μεταβλητή, πρόταση ή σειρά προτάσεων.

Τεχνικές λεπτομέρειες

Εκδοση JavaScript: ECMAScript 1

Υποστήριξη του περιηγητή

Συναρτήσεις Chrome Edge Firefox Safari Opera
eval() Υποστήριξη Υποστήριξη Υποστήριξη Υποστήριξη Υποστήριξη